Understanding Clinical Development Phases and Their Importance
The clinical development process consists of several distinct phases, each with its specific objectives, regulatory requirements, and outcomes. The key phases—phase 1, phase 2, and phase 3—are designed to assess safety, efficacy, and the therapeutic benefit of investigational drugs.
Phase 1 trials focus on evaluating the safety and tolerability of a drug in a small group of healthy volunteers or patients, usually ranging from 20 to 100 participants. This phase aims to determine the pharmacokinetics (PK) and pharmacodynamics (PD) of the drug. Successful completion of phase 1 trials allows for the progression to phase 2.
Phase 2 trials expand the participant pool, typically involving 100 to 300 subjects. This phase explores efficacy and further assesses safety and dosing. In parallel, ongoing regulatory interactions can help refine the development strategy and ensure compliance with both FDA and EMA standards.
Phase 3 trials, involving several hundred to thousands of participants, are conducted to validate the efficacy and safety of the drug in a larger population. This pivotal phase is critical as it generates the primary data needed for regulatory approval. This phase ultimately culminates in the submission of the New Drug Application (NDA) to the FDA or an equivalent submission to the EMA or MHRA.
Regulatory Framework Governing the Clinical Development Process
The regulatory environment governing clinical development is complex and varies across regions. In the United States, the key regulatory body is the FDA, which administers the Food, Drug, and Cosmetic (FD&C) Act and ensures that new drugs meet required standards of safety and efficacy before they can be marketed.
In the European Union, the European Medicines Agency (EMA) provides guidance and oversight for drug development, ensuring compliance with the applicable regulations and directives. The MHRA (Medicines and Healthcare products Regulatory Agency) oversees drug development in the UK. Understanding the differences and similarities in the regulatory frameworks is essential for pharmaceutical companies operating internationally.
Both the FDA and EMA have outlined specific guidance documents that define the requirements for each clinical development phase, including the principles of Good Clinical Practice (GCP). Familiarity with these regulations is essential for developing a compliant clinical strategy. Resources like the [FDA’s Guidance for Industry](https://www.fda.gov/media/113661/download) provide detailed expectations for conducting clinical trials.
Developing an Effective Clinical Development Strategy
Creating an effective phase 1 to 3 clinical development strategy requires careful planning and coordination. Key elements of this strategy include:
- Defining Objectives: Clearly outline the goals for each clinical phase—safety in phase 1, efficacy in phase 2, and confirmation of therapeutic benefit in phase 3.
- Patient Population: Identify appropriate patient populations for each trial phase, including considerations for rare diseases or specific demographic criteria.
- Endpoints: Establish robust and pertinent primary and secondary endpoints. This may involve patient-centric endpoints to evaluate the therapeutic impact meaningfully.
- Study Design: Select suitable study designs (e.g., randomized controlled trials, adaptive trials) that align with the objectives and regulatory guidelines. Adaptive phase 2-3 trials enable modifications based on interim results, which can optimize resource allocation and timelines.
Regulatory Interactions During Clinical Development
Effective regulatory interactions throughout the clinical development process are essential to ensuring compliance and facilitating approval. Early dialogue with regulatory authorities can help identify potential issues and streamline the development pathway. Critical touchpoints include:
- Pre-IND and Pre-NDA Meetings: Engaging with the FDA during pre-IND meetings allows sponsors to discuss clinical and regulatory strategies, ensuring alignment on study designs and endpoints. Similarly, pre-NDA meetings serve to confirm that sponsors have generated sufficient data to support marketing applications.
- End-of-Phase 2 (EOP2) Meetings: These meetings are particularly important for discussing the results from phase 2 trials and planning for phase 3. An EOP2 strategy can provide essential feedback on study designs, endpoints, and regulatory expectations, aligning the development strategy with the agency’s perspective.
Considerations for Expedited Programs
For certain drugs such as those developed for treating rare diseases or addressing unmet medical needs, expedited programs, including Fast Track, Breakthrough Therapy, and Priority Review Designations, can significantly enhance the development timeline. Understanding the eligibility criteria and requirements for these programs is critical.
In the context of rare diseases, regulatory agencies have established unique pathways to facilitate development. Programs such as the Orphan Drug Designation from the FDA not only incentivize research but also provide benefits that can expedite the approval timeline significantly. Having a clear rare disease development plan is essential to navigate these pathways effectively.
Incorporating stakeholder feedback, including insights from patient advocacy groups, is vital to ensure that the development plan remains patient-centric and meets the needs of those affected by the disease.
